Новые.ранги — различия между версиями
(не показано 7 промежуточных версии 2 участников) | |||
Строка 2: | Строка 2: | ||
Тут всё просто открываем файл '''[[Ranks.cfg Rust Extended|ranks.cfg]]''' листаем в самый низ и создаём новый ранг | Тут всё просто открываем файл '''[[Ranks.cfg Rust Extended|ranks.cfg]]''' листаем в самый низ и создаём новый ранг | ||
− | + | {{Примечание|Запомните ваш ранг, '''ранг главного админа''', должен быть последний в списке [[Ranks.cfg Rust Extended|ranks.cfg]]. И в строчке '''Users.AutoAdminRank''' должен стоять ваш последний ранг.}} | |
''Пример'' | ''Пример'' | ||
Строка 9: | Строка 9: | ||
И ниже пишем те команды который мы хотим чтобы использовал именно этот ранг: | И ниже пишем те команды который мы хотим чтобы использовал именно этот ранг: | ||
+ | |||
''Пример'' | ''Пример'' | ||
Строка 14: | Строка 15: | ||
'''[RANK 6.Модератор]''' | '''[RANK 6.Модератор]''' | ||
− | !announce = Announce message for players on server. Usage: /announce <message> | + | *!announce = Announce message for players on server. Usage: /announce <message> |
− | !food = Sets food for specified player. Usage: /food [<player>] <value> | + | *!food = Sets food for specified player. Usage: /food [<player>] <value> |
− | Восклицательный знак перед командой означает что этот ранг сможет использовать только эти команды, по умолчанию его нет, поэтому советую в каждом ранге перед каждой командой поставить (!) | + | {{Примечание|Восклицательный знак перед командой означает что этот ранг сможет использовать только эти команды, по умолчанию его нет, поэтому советую в каждом ранге перед каждой командой поставить (!)}} |
Не забудьте рангу который оставите для себя, как для главного админа, сделать ВСЕ команды, а то будете главным но без команд | Не забудьте рангу который оставите для себя, как для главного админа, сделать ВСЕ команды, а то будете главным но без команд | ||
− | Если не ставить восклицательный знак принцип работы будет такой, ранг что ниже по списку сможет использовать команды ранга выше по списку и те команды что у ранга написаны. | + | {{Примечание|Если не ставить восклицательный знак принцип работы будет такой, ранг что ниже по списку сможет использовать команды ранга выше по списку и те команды что у ранга написаны.}} |
Строка 41: | Строка 42: | ||
Вот наглядный пример [http://files.empire-host.org/zAWI6r/ranks.cfg рангов с ! знаком] | Вот наглядный пример [http://files.empire-host.org/zAWI6r/ranks.cfg рангов с ! знаком] | ||
+ | |||
+ | ==Как создать новый набор для ранга== | ||
+ | |||
+ | Открываем файл '''[[Kits.cfg Rust Extended|kits.cfg]]''' листаем в самый низ и пишем: | ||
+ | |||
+ | ''Например'' | ||
+ | |||
+ | '''[KIT SOLDAT]''' | ||
+ | |||
+ | *'''Rank=6''' | ||
+ | Строчка '''Rank''' отвечает за то какой ранг сможет использовать этот набор, мы создаём набор для нового ранга который мы создали выше поэтому пишем: | ||
+ | |||
+ | *'''Countdown=1800''' | ||
+ | Строчка '''Countdown''' отвечает за через какое время (в секундах) игрок может получать набор это, время указывается в секундах. Если поставить -1 то набор выдаваться будет всего 1 раз. Мы поставим каждый полчаса: | ||
+ | |||
+ | *'''OnConnect=true''' | ||
+ | Строчка '''OnConnect''' отвечает за то что набор будет выдаваться автоматически при подключении игрока с рангом который мы задали в строчке '''Rank'''. Так что выбирайте что ставить или true или false мы поставим true: | ||
+ | |||
+ | *'''OnRespawn=true''' | ||
+ | Строчка '''OnRespawn''' отвечает за то что набор будет выдавать каждый раз после смерти. Тут тоже по вашему желанию выбирайте true или false. Мы оставим true: | ||
+ | |||
+ | В строчке '''Item''' пишется название предмета который будет получать человек при получение набора. Сколько будет предметов столько и будет строчек '''Item''': | ||
+ | |||
+ | *'''Item=Cloth Helmet''' | ||
+ | *'''Item=Cloth Vest''' | ||
+ | *'''Item=Cloth Pants''' | ||
+ | *'''Item=Cloth Boots''' | ||
+ | В итоге у нас получился такой набор: | ||
+ | |||
+ | '''[KIT SOLDAT]''' | ||
+ | |||
+ | *'''Rank=6''' | ||
+ | *'''Countdown=1800''' | ||
+ | *'''OnConnect=true''' | ||
+ | *'''OnRespawn=true''' | ||
+ | *'''Item=Cloth Helmet''' | ||
+ | *'''Item=Cloth Vest''' | ||
+ | *'''Item=Cloth Pants''' | ||
+ | *'''Item=Cloth Boots''' | ||
+ | И так набор '''/kit soldat''' сможет получить игрок с '''рангом 6''' каждый пол часа и так же '''после смерти''' будет выдавать набор и при подключению к серверу. | ||
+ | |||
+ | {{Категория:Rust Extended}} | ||
+ | {{Категория:Rust}} |
Текущая версия на 16:36, 24 апреля 2016
Как создать новый ранг
Тут всё просто открываем файл ranks.cfg листаем в самый низ и создаём новый ранг
Запомните ваш ранг, ранг главного админа, должен быть последний в списке ranks.cfg. И в строчке Users.AutoAdminRank должен стоять ваш последний ранг.
|
Пример
[RANK 6.Модератор]
И ниже пишем те команды который мы хотим чтобы использовал именно этот ранг:
Пример
[RANK 6.Модератор]
- !announce = Announce message for players on server. Usage: /announce <message>
- !food = Sets food for specified player. Usage: /food [<player>] <value>
Восклицательный знак перед командой означает что этот ранг сможет использовать только эти команды, по умолчанию его нет, поэтому советую в каждом ранге перед каждой командой поставить (!)
|
Не забудьте рангу который оставите для себя, как для главного админа, сделать ВСЕ команды, а то будете главным но без команд
Если не ставить восклицательный знак принцип работы будет такой, ранг что ниже по списку сможет использовать команды ранга выше по списку и те команды что у ранга написаны.
|
Пример
[RANK 1.VIP]
- premium = Display user premium days. Usage: /premium [<username>(staff only)] [<days>|disable(staff only)]
- pvp = Disable PvP on time. Player cannot attack players and cannot be attacked by players.
[RANK 2.GM]
- ts = Teleports player in destination of weapon shot.
- details = Enable\Disable detailed information of used object.
- uammo = Player with unlimited ammo for bullet weapons.
То есть RANK2 сможет использовать команды premium и pvp RANK1 и так со всеми рангами что ниже по списку.
Вот наглядный пример рангов с ! знаком
Как создать новый набор для ранга
Открываем файл kits.cfg листаем в самый низ и пишем:
Например
[KIT SOLDAT]
- Rank=6
Строчка Rank отвечает за то какой ранг сможет использовать этот набор, мы создаём набор для нового ранга который мы создали выше поэтому пишем:
- Countdown=1800
Строчка Countdown отвечает за через какое время (в секундах) игрок может получать набор это, время указывается в секундах. Если поставить -1 то набор выдаваться будет всего 1 раз. Мы поставим каждый полчаса:
- OnConnect=true
Строчка OnConnect отвечает за то что набор будет выдаваться автоматически при подключении игрока с рангом который мы задали в строчке Rank. Так что выбирайте что ставить или true или false мы поставим true:
- OnRespawn=true
Строчка OnRespawn отвечает за то что набор будет выдавать каждый раз после смерти. Тут тоже по вашему желанию выбирайте true или false. Мы оставим true:
В строчке Item пишется название предмета который будет получать человек при получение набора. Сколько будет предметов столько и будет строчек Item:
- Item=Cloth Helmet
- Item=Cloth Vest
- Item=Cloth Pants
- Item=Cloth Boots
В итоге у нас получился такой набор:
[KIT SOLDAT]
- Rank=6
- Countdown=1800
- OnConnect=true
- OnRespawn=true
- Item=Cloth Helmet
- Item=Cloth Vest
- Item=Cloth Pants
- Item=Cloth Boots
И так набор /kit soldat сможет получить игрок с рангом 6 каждый пол часа и так же после смерти будет выдавать набор и при подключению к серверу.
Rust Extended | |
---|---|
Основное | • FAQ • Список игровых команд • Установка •История версий |
Конфигурация | •clans.cfg •config.cfg •destroy.cfg •economy.cfg •forbidden.cfg •kits.cfg •messages.cfg •motd.cfg •ranks.cfg |
Rust Legacy Аренда серверов Rust Legacy | |
---|---|
Основное | •FAQ •Конфигурация •Команды |
Моды | •Oxide •Magma •Rust Extended |
Rust Experimental Хостинг Rust Experimental | |
---|---|
Основное | •FAQ •Команды •Список предметов |
Моды | •Pluton •Oxide 2 •RustEssentials: Redux |